One of the primary advantages of square tube steel is its incredible strength and durability. Made from high-quality steel, square tubes can withstand heavy loads and provide excellent support for structures. This makes them ideal for use in construction projects such as building frames, bridges, and support beams. The square shape of the tubes also helps distribute weight evenly, increasing their load-bearing capacity and making them more resistant to bending or warping under pressure.
Another key benefit of square tube steel is its versatility. Available in a wide range of sizes and thicknesses, square tubes can be customized to fit specific project requirements. They can be easily welded, cut, and bent to create various shapes and configurations, making them suitable for a variety of design applications. Whether it’s for building a custom railing, a car frame, or a storage rack, square tube steel offers flexibility in design and construction.
In addition to strength and versatility, square tube steel is also known for its corrosion resistance. Thanks to its protective coating or galvanized finish, square tubes can withstand exposure to harsh environmental conditions, such as moisture, chemicals, and extreme temperatures. This makes them a reliable option for outdoor structures or equipment that are subject to weathering and corrosion over time.
Furthermore, square tube steel is a cost-effective solution for many projects. Compared to other materials like aluminum or wood, steel is more affordable and readily available, making it a preferred choice for budget-conscious builders and manufacturers. Its long lifespan and low maintenance requirements also contribute to its overall cost-efficiency, as square tube steel can last for decades without the need for repairs or replacements.
One of the most common uses of square tube steel is in the manufacturing industry. Due to its strength and durability, square tubes are often used to create machinery, equipment, and storage systems for industrial applications. From conveyor systems to shelving units, square tube steel provides the structural integrity needed to support heavy loads and withstand daily wear and tear in a busy work environment.
In the automotive industry, square tube steel is commonly used for constructing vehicle frames and chassis. Its lightweight yet strong properties make it an ideal material for enhancing the structural integrity and safety of automobiles. square tube steel is also used to create aftermarket parts and accessories, such as roll cages and bumpers, that provide additional protection and performance enhancements for off-road vehicles and racing cars.
In the construction field, square tube steel plays a crucial role in building infrastructure and structures that require stability and durability. From high-rise buildings to bridges and stadiums, square tubes are used to create the framework and support systems that keep these structures standing strong. With their excellent load-bearing capacity and resistance to impact and stress, square tube steel is an essential component in modern construction projects.
